Monarchy in Luxembourg: The virtual absence of Bettel in the documentary asks questions

The documentary devoted to the 25th anniversary of the Grand-Ducal couple’s reign was funded by the government. But the Deputy Prime Minister only appears in short plans.

“If it is a film for the Grand Duke and the Grand Duchess, and if the Grand Duchess does not want me, then I prefer not to be there. Until I learned that it was the government that paid to produce it. ” This is what Xavier Bettel, Vice-Prime Minister and Minister of Foreign Affairs said in an interview with Toweencies. The documentary “History of a reign: 25 years at the service of Luxembourg” (35 minutes), which was screened in the Philharmonie on the day of the national holiday, traces the quarter of a century under the reign of the Grand Duke Henri and the Grande-Duchess Maria Teresa.

If Jean-Claude Juncker (Prime Minister from 1995 to 2013) and Luc Frieden (current Prime Minister) are both interviewed, Xavier Bettel (Prime Minister from 2013 to 2023) does not pronounce a single word. It only appears in several short archive plans. Who really decided on the content and the political figures who appear there? Contacted, the Ministry of State indicates to Essential That Luc Frieden hoped that the three Prime Ministers who were in office during this 25 -year period appear in the film. But that he did not claim “no influence” as to the content of the film.

Maria Teresa “chose her director”

For her part, Valentine Patry, the French journalist who made the documentary, joined by Essentialhad not yet answered our questions. A source specifies that the Grand Duchess Maria Teresa “chose its director”, which has already been in contact with the Maison du Grand Duke during previous reports. This independent journalist, who collaborates with RTL,, in particular, has been able to have easy access to the archives, according to our information.

It is not a secret for anyone that relations between Xavier Bettel and the Grand Duchess are not very warm. As a reminder, the ex-Prime Minister is at the origin of the Waringo report in 2020. The 44-page document highlighted the gaps in the personnel policy within the Grand-Ducal court. Jeannot Waringo attributed, at least in part, this responsibility to the Grand Duchess Maria Teresa. She had made the most important decisions in this regard without having the authority, according to the report.

To prevent this from happening again, the former director of the General Inspectorate of Finance proposed the creation of a new institution, namely, the Maison du Grand Duke, endowed with its own legal form. This would also make it possible to establish a clear distinction between official employees, funded by the state budget, and private employees, according to the argument put forward. The proposal was approved and the Grand Duke’s house was finally created in October 2020.
